Discover the enchanting world of wild cats with Peter Pauper Press’s “Scratch and Sketch – Wild Cats.”
This captivating activity book invites young artists to unleash their creativity. While learning about some of the most intriguing feline species on the planet.
Each turn of the page reveals fascinating facts alongside beautiful illustrations,
- from the majestic tiger, the largest of all cats,
- to the mysterious jaguar, known for its fierce hunting abilities and affinity for feasting on caimans.
As you explore, you’ll encounter the tiny sand cat, perfectly adapted to desert life and aptly sized like a housecat.
Scratch and sketch your way through the stunning landscapes these wild cats inhabit. Bring to life the elusive snow leopard, with its breathtaking coat and elusive nature, and the Canada Lynx, a master of its snowy domain.
Each page features intricate designs ready to be transformed with your personal touch. Using the innovative scratch-off technique to create vibrant colours and shimmering effects.
This imaginative book educates about the beauty and diversity of wild cats, making it perfect for aspiring artists and animal lovers alike.
